Open source software computer definition of file

This is a list of free and opensource software packages, computer software licensed under free software licenses and opensource licenses. The collaborative experience of many developers, especially those in the academic environment, in developing various versions of the unix operating. The program must be freely distributed source code must be included with the program anyone must be able to modify the source code. Open source software is computer software that has a source code available to the general.

When you create or edit a file using software a microsoft word document, for instance, or a photoshop image that file is considered a software resource or asset. Opensource software oss is any computer software thats distributed with its source code available for modification. The term open source was coined by christine peterson and adopted in 1998 by the founders of the open source initiative. Their web site includes the open source definition. Nov 20, 2019 opensource software oss is any computer software thats distributed with its source code available for modification. Oct 30, 2017 free and open source software defines its freedoms through its licensing, while public domain software may adhere to some of the same virtues but does so by falling outside the licensing system. Sep 15, 2017 the opposite of open source software is closed source software, which has a license that restricts users and keeps the source code from them.

It can be read and easily understood by a human being. Whenever software has an open source license, it means anyone in the world. Opensource software oss is any computer software thats distributed with its. Examples include operating systems, software programs, and file formats.

Open source software is that by which the source code or the base code is usually available for modification or enhancement by anyone for reusability and accessibility. What is open source software, and why does it matter. Many websites such as sourceforge host open source projects and are good places to look for new software. Today it powers everything from cell phones to stock exchanges, set top boxes to supercomputers.

The open source initiative osi has set a standardthe open source definitionby which software qualifies for an open source license. Open source software is software whose source code is available for anyone to inspect, customize, and enhance. Microsoft office and adobe photoshop are examples of proprietary software. Find out what open source software is and how it works. The term open source gained traction with the growth of the internet because of the need to rework massive amounts of program source code. Software that is available free of charge with its source code for modification and redistribution, such as the linux operating system. Moreover, while open source software is generally freely available to all, open source programmers can charge money for the software services and support rather than for the software itself. This way, their software remains free of charge, and they make money helping others install, use and troubleshoot it. For example, ubuntu linux is an opensource operating system. Its not merely for career training or professional development.

Proprietary is an adjective that describes something owned by a specific company or individual. Information and translations of opensourcesoftware in the most comprehensive dictionary definitions resource on the web. Open source software ontario network of entrepreneurs. Opensource definition of opensource by merriamwebster. Examples of popular open source products and types. Open source simple english wikipedia, the free encyclopedia. Compare the best free open source other file transfer protocol software at sourceforge. Feb 14, 20 the subject of open source software came about in several recent discussions and i thought the key points would be relevant for this blog. The source code is included with the compiled version and modification or customization is actually encouraged. Software that fits the free software definition may be more appropriately called free software. The software developers who support the open source concept believe that by allowing anyone whos interested to modify the source code, the application will be more useful. Its become a annual tradition at datamation to publish an complete roundup of all the open source. Unlike commercial software, open source programs can be modified and distributed by anyone and are often developed as a community rather than by a single organization. An important distinction of both free and open source software is that works based on free or open source source code must also be distributed with a.

They can fix bugs, improve functions, or adapt the software to suit their own needs. The subject of open source software came about in several recent discussions and i thought the key points would be relevant for this blog. Open source software definition of open source software. As for local backup, you can backup your data in any. That means it usually includes a license for programmers to change the software. Open source refers to any program whose source code is made available for use or modification as users or other developers see fit. For example, without your internet browser software, you could not surf the internet or read this page. Open source definition the tech terms computer dictionary. A software for which the original source code is made freely available and may be redistributed and modified according to the requirement of the user. I would like to download an english dictionary not just a word list in a structured format such as txt, xml, or sql. Opensource software oss is a type of computer software in which source code is released under a license in which the holder grants users the. Geeks often describe programs as being open source or free software.

Open source software is any kind of program where the developer behind it chooses to release the source code for free. Duplicati is a free open source backup software for windows. Frequently answered questions open source initiative. The ossu curriculum is a complete education in computer science using online materials. Without an operating system, the browser could not run on your computer. Linux is the bestknown and mostused open source operating system. Open source software is at the opposite end of the spectrum. Open source definition is having the source code freely available for possible modification and redistribution. May 05, 2008 many features distinguish open source software from closed or proprietary software. What is open source software and how can you use it for.

Open source software is computer software that has a source code available to the general public for. All urls mentioned in this document will link to an external website. For more information about the philosophical background for opensource. However, the file itself is not considered software even though it is an essential part of what your software is doing. Opensource definition is having the source code freely available for possible modification and redistribution. Source code is the list of humanreadable instructions that a programmer writesoften in a word processing programwhen he is developing a program. The oss community generally agrees that opensource software should meet the following criteria. Four questions and answers about open source software in. Get the definition for open source and see why software developers think it allows for more useful computer applications. Open source software is computer software that has a source code available to the general public for use as is or with modifications. It is different from other software because the source code is available to everyone. What is source code in programming and how does it work.

Open source software definition of open source software by. As an operating system, linux is software that sits underneath all of the other software on a computer, receiving requests from those programs and relaying these requests to the computer s hardware. The source code is run through a compiler to turn it into machine code, also called object code, that a computer can understand and execute. Developers of software that is intended to be freely shared and possibly improved and redistributed by others can use the open source trademark if their distribution terms conform to the osis open source definition. Top 10 best open source softwares that rocks world wide web.

Open source is a philosophy that promotes the free access and distribution of an end product, usually software or a program, although it may extend to the implementation and design of other objects. The roots of open source go back to computer science practices in the 1960s in academia and early computer user groups. The open source definition was originally derived from the debian free software guidelines dfsg. The oss community generally agrees that open source software should meet the following criteria. Open source sprouted in the technological community as a response to proprietary software owned by corporations. That definition was created by bruce perens and the debian developers as the debian free software guidelines. Frequently asked questions regarding open source software oss and the department of defense dod this page is an educational resource for government employees and government contractors to understand the policies and legal issues relating to the use of open source software oss in the department of defense dod. The source code is a set of instructions for the computer, written in a programming language anyone can see how the source code works and can. Proprietary software definition the tech terms computer.

Source code is the fundamental component of a computer program that is created by a programmer. Open source software is software with source code that anyone can inspect, modify, and enhance. The term free software is older, and is reflected in the name of the free software foundation fsf, an organization founded in 1985 to protect and promote free software. System and apache web server software, are examples of oss. Last modified, 20070322 the content on this website, of which is the author, is licensed under a creative commons attribution 4.

There are open source software applications for a variety of different uses such as office. Sometimes abbreviated as sw and sw, software is a collection of instructions that enable the user to interact with a computer, its hardware, or perform tasks. Open source does not mean free, and often includes restrictions on the resale of the software. Opensource software oss is software that is distributed with source code that may be read or modified by users. When a software program is open source, it means the programs source code is freely available to the public. List of free and opensource software packages wikipedia. That means it usually includes a license for programmers to change the software in any way they choose. Some people call remote computing cloud computing, because it involves activities like storing files. You can install ubuntu on an unlimited amount of your computers. Also see open source open source software oss refers to software that is developed, tested, or improved through public collaboration and distributed with the idea that the must be shared with others, ensuring an open future collaboration. Definition of opensourcesoftware in the dictionary. Free open source other file transfer protocol software.

In the computing world, proprietary is often used to describe software that is not open source or freely licensed. Specifically, i need phonetic pronunciation and parts of speech definit. In addition, many of the worlds largest open source software projects and contributors, including debian, drupal association, freebsd foundation, linux foundation, opensuse foundation, mozilla foundation, wikimedia foundation, wordpress foundation have. When a programmer types a sequence of c language statements into windows notepad, for example, and saves the sequence as a text file, the text file is said to contain the source code. Open source software synonyms, open source software pronunciation, open source software translation, english dictionary definition of open source software. The ultimate open source software list, including games to website editors, office tools to education nearly 1,300 open source software applications. Definition english open source hardware association. Open source software is computer software that has a source code available to the general public for use. It is a webbased software through which you can make online backup as well as local backup. Introduction open source hardware oshw is a term for tangible artifacts. As an operating system, linux is software that sits underneath all of the other software on a computer, receiving requests from those programs and relaying these requests to the computers hardware. Dec 28, 2016 open source software oss is software that is distributed with source code that may be read or modified by users. In 1991, linus torvalds, a student at the university of helsinki in finland, developed a new operating system based on minix, a derivative of unix, which he dubbed linux.

1007 754 368 1262 1251 497 512 737 10 30 1293 338 428 837 192 282 185 575 1074 863 717 1138 184 1142 1397 974 64 263 1051 1150 457 1248 652 497 1334 902 1041